The spacecraft aims to be the farthest human-rated vessel yet in space, exceeding the mark set by the crewed NASAIn photos:On Friday , Orion reached a distant retrograde orbit around the moon, which will take it roughly 40,000 miles beyond the lunar surface at its most distant point.
Orion will spend slightly less than a week in the DRO before departing with an engine burn on Dec. 1. The journey home will eventually see Orion splash down in the Pacific Ocean off the California coast on Dec. 11, if it sticks to the flight plan.
